Xena receives a visitation from former lover Marcus (last seen in The Path Not Taken) who asks her help in returning Hades to power. An evil shade, Atyminius, has taken over Hades, and is destroying the balance between the (heavenly) Elysian Fields and (the hellish) Tartarus. Among his other goons are Toxeus (last seen in Death in Chains). Xena strikes a deal with Hades to have Marcus help her for 48 hours to restore the balance. Marcus further redeems himself, and Xena bargains with Hades to let Marcus go to the Elysian Fields rather than Tartarus. With Marcus' consent, Xena stabs him so he can return to Hades.
